No person shall hinder or obstruct the construction
or repair of any pavement, sidewalk, crosswalk, sewer or other public
improvement within the Village which shall be then under any order
of the Board of Trustees or of the Manager of Public Works, nor hinder
or obstruct any person employed by the Village in doing any work upon
any public street or place.

No person shall place any materials for building
or any other purpose upon any public street within the Village without
permission, in writing, from the Manager of Public Works. Such permission
shall not be for a longer period than three months, nor shall it authorize
the obstruction of more than 1/3 of the sidewalk. Any person to whom
permission is granted as aforesaid shall cause all such materials
to be enclosed within such sufficient guards as to secure public safety
and shall at all times during the night keep warning devices upon
such grounds in such a manner as to give warning to all persons of
the presence of such materials or rubbish. All such building materials
and all rubbish arising therefrom shall be removed from any public
street at the expiration of the time limited in the above-mentioned
permit. Any such permit may be revoked without notice by the Board
of Trustees or the Manager of Public Works at any time.
No person shall place any merchandise or obstruction of any kind upon any sidewalk or upon the public streets of the Village except as provided in §
187-6. No person shall place or suffer to remain any barrel, crate, article or other obstruction upon any street or place within the Village so as to obstruct the free passage of people except while actually engaged in loading or unloading goods.

Any person who shall dig any cellar or other
excavation to or within four feet of the line of any public street
within the Village shall erect such sufficient barriers between such
street and excavation as to secure public safety and at all times
during the night shall keep warning devices upon such barriers in
such a manner as to give warning of such excavation, and, if within
12 hours after notice from the Manager of Public Works or any other
Village official to place such barriers and warning devices such notice
is not complied with, then the appropriate Village official may cause
such barriers and warning devices to be placed at the expense of the
person so in default.
